Eagle Beverage, a fast growing specialty beverage manufacturer in Kent, WA, focuses on private label syrups, cocktail mixers and beverage powders. Manufacturing since 1972, the company has over 500 SKUs of products and is looking for a dynamic, energetic and committed Sanitation Technician. General Scope

The Sanitation Technician will be responsible for the cleanliness and safety of the company\'s food processing equipment and processing areas to ensure safe and wholesome products for human consumption. Prepping, Mixing and Filling Areas - Syrup and Powders Tanks, Fillers, Blenders, Mixer, Table Tops - Underside/Shelves, Conveyors, Conveyor Belts - Top/Underside, Equipment Consoles, Pumps, Stainless Steel Piping Lines (Overhead and on the Floor) Drains, Floors and Walls Utensils, Utility Carts, Powder Bins/Tubs/Lids, Storage Bins, Storage Tubs Sinks, Fans, Hoses, Hose Nozzles Outlying Areas - Windows, Electrical Outlets, Piping Covers, Boiler Units, Water Heaters Other areas as needed/assigned Other Duties and Responsibilities

Daily, weekly and monthly master sanitation schedules Ability to accurately follow written SSOPs (Sanitation Standard Operating Procedures) Sweep production areas as necessary and remove debris Wipe down all prepping, mixing and filling areas daily Ensure proper safety gear is clean and accessible for employees using the cleaning chemicals Record sanitation and verify records kept for the sanitizer used on food contact surfaces (titration of cleaning and sanitizing solutions) Monitor surfaces of cleaned/sanitized equipment using ATP, Allergen Swabs, others as needed Reduce cross contamination between processing areas - powder/bottling and warehouse and office areas Input for updating written SSOPs for daily, weekly and monthly review Ensure proper use/storage of cleaning and sanitation chemicals Record keeping and monitoring Monitor supplies Ensure the company is compliant with all regulatory state, federal and independent audit programs Requirements

Experience in food manufacturing companies with SQF, BRC or AIB certification Detail oriented and good organizational skills Familiar with chemical use and application Knowledge/understanding of basic chemistry and microbiology Knowledge of mechanics, equipment Knowledge of dry and liquid weights and household measurements Computer literate in Word and Excel Good math skills Daily, weekly and monthly sanitation Record keeping and monitoring Monitor supplies Ability to drive a forklift or be trained/certified to operate a forklift Ability to operate a manual or electric pallet jack Knowledge, Skills, & Abilities
